| // UNSUPPORTED: no-exceptions |
| |
| // (bug report: https://llvm.org/PR58392) |
| // Check that vector constructors don't leak memory when an operation inside the constructor throws an exception |
| |
| // XFAIL: FROZEN-CXX03-HEADERS-FIXME |
| |
| #include <cstddef> |
| #include <memory> |
| #include <type_traits> |
| #include <vector> |
| |
| #include "../common.h" |
| #include "count_new.h" |
| #include "test_allocator.h" |
| #include "test_iterators.h" |
| |
| int main(int, char**) { |
| using AllocVec = std::vector<int, throwing_allocator<int> >; |
| try { // vector() |
| AllocVec vec; |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| |
| try { // Throw in vector(size_type) from type |
| std::vector<throwing_t> get_alloc(1); |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| |
| #if TEST_STD_VER >= 14 |
| try { // Throw in vector(size_type, value_type) from type |
| int throw_after = 1; |
| throwing_t v(throw_after); |
| std::vector<throwing_t> get_alloc(1, v); |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| |
| try { // Throw in vector(size_type, const allocator_type&) from allocator |
| throwing_allocator<int> alloc(/*throw_on_ctor = */ false, /*throw_on_copy = */ true); |
| AllocVec get_alloc(0, alloc); |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| |
| try { // Throw in vector(size_type, const allocator_type&) from the type |
| std::vector<throwing_t> vec(1, std::allocator<throwing_t>()); |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| #endif // TEST_STD_VER >= 14 |
| |
| try { // Throw in vector(size_type, value_type, const allocator_type&) from the type |
| int throw_after = 1; |
| throwing_t v(throw_after); |
| std::vector<throwing_t> vec(1, v, std::allocator<throwing_t>()); |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| |
| try { // Throw in vector(InputIterator, InputIterator) from input iterator |
| std::vector<int> vec( |
| (throwing_iterator<int, std::input_iterator_tag>()), throwing_iterator<int, std::input_iterator_tag>(2)); |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| |
| try { // Throw in vector(InputIterator, InputIterator) from forward iterator |
| std::vector<int> vec( |
| (throwing_iterator<int, std::forward_iterator_tag>()), throwing_iterator<int, std::forward_iterator_tag>(2)); |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| |
| try { // Throw in vector(InputIterator, InputIterator) from allocator |
| int a[] = {1, 2}; |
| AllocVec vec(cpp17_input_iterator<int*>(a), cpp17_input_iterator<int*>(a + 2)); |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| |
| try { // Throw in vector(InputIterator, InputIterator, const allocator_type&) from input iterator |
| std::allocator<int> alloc; |
| std::vector<int> vec( |
| throwing_iterator<int, std::input_iterator_tag>(), throwing_iterator<int, std::input_iterator_tag>(2), alloc); |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| |
| try { // Throw in vector(InputIterator, InputIterator, const allocator_type&) from forward iterator |
| std::allocator<int> alloc; |
| std::vector<int> vec(throwing_iterator<int, std::forward_iterator_tag>(), |
| throwing_iterator<int, std::forward_iterator_tag>(2), |
| alloc); |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| |
| try { // Throw in vector(InputIterator, InputIterator, const allocator_type&) from allocator |
| int a[] = {1, 2}; |
| throwing_allocator<int> alloc(/*throw_on_ctor = */ false, /*throw_on_copy = */ true); |
| AllocVec vec(cpp17_input_iterator<int*>(a), cpp17_input_iterator<int*>(a + 2), alloc); |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| |
| try { // Throw in vector(InputIterator, InputIterator, const allocator_type&) from allocator |
| int a[] = {1, 2}; |
| throwing_allocator<int> alloc(/*throw_on_ctor = */ false, /*throw_on_copy = */ true); |
| AllocVec vec(forward_iterator<int*>(a), forward_iterator<int*>(a + 2), alloc); |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| |
| try { // Throw in vector(const vector&) from type |
| std::vector<throwing_t> vec; |
| int throw_after = 1; |
| vec.emplace_back(throw_after); |
| auto vec2 = vec; |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| |
| try { // Throw in vector(const vector&, const allocator_type&) from type |
| std::vector<throwing_t> vec; |
| int throw_after = 1; |
| vec.emplace_back(throw_after); |
| std::vector<throwing_t> vec2(vec, std::allocator<int>()); |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| |
| try { // Throw in vector(vector&&, const allocator_type&) from type during element-wise move |
| std::vector<throwing_t, test_allocator<throwing_t> > vec(test_allocator<throwing_t>(1)); |
| int throw_after = 10; |
| throwing_t v(throw_after); |
| vec.insert(vec.end(), 6, v); |
| std::vector<throwing_t, test_allocator<throwing_t> > vec2(std::move(vec), test_allocator<throwing_t>(2)); |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| |
| #if TEST_STD_VER >= 11 |
| try { // Throw in vector(initializer_list<value_type>) from type |
| int throw_after = 1; |
| std::vector<throwing_t> vec({throwing_t(throw_after)}); |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| |
| try { // Throw in vector(initializer_list<value_type>, const allocator_type&) constructor from type |
| int throw_after = 1; |
| std::vector<throwing_t> vec({throwing_t(throw_after)}, std::allocator<throwing_t>()); |
| } catch (int) { |
| } |
| check_new_delete_called(); |
| #endif // TEST_STD_VER >= 11 |
| |
| return 0; |
| } |
